Actor Nani raised eye-brows within and outside the film industry when he was spotted sporting a tattoo which had Jai Balayya written on it. However, before the situation spiraled out of control, giving way to rumour-mongering, it has been revealed that the actor will be playing a huge fan of Balakrishna in his upcoming film, which is being directed by Hanu Raghavapudi of Andala Rakshasa fame.

“Nani plays a huge fan of Balakrishna garu in the film and his role demanded that he sport a tattoo. The shoot is nearly and it promises to be a feel-good entertainer. Even in real life, Nani is a fan of Balakrishna garu,” said a source from the film.

Produced by 14 Reels Entertainment, the yet-untitled-film is set to release next month.
